How to prepare for a job interview at LiveWest

Know the Role Inside Out

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of an Independent Living Support Specialist. Familiarise yourself with the key aspects of empowering individuals and managing risks, as this will show your genuine interest in the role.

Showcase Your Empathy

In this line of work, empathy is crucial.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ully supported individuals with diverse needs. This will help demonstrate your ability to foster collaboration and participation.

Flexibility is Key

Since the role requires a flexible working approach, be ready to discuss how you've adapted to changing situations in previous jobs. Highlight your willingness to go the extra mile to meet the needs of those you support.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the team and the community impact of the role. This shows that you’re not just interested in the job, but also in making a real difference, which aligns with LiveWest's mission.
